Einbindung Victron Cerbo GX in HA mittels MQTT

Hallo zusammen,
ich bin neu im Forum und auch neu im Umgang mit HA.
Aber keine Angst, ganz von null geht es nicht los, hab mich schon gut reingefuchst.
Auch nach intensivem Suchen, habe ich mein Thema aber nicht lösen können

Ich habe eine HA Installation auf einem x86 Device. Läuft alles.
Mosquitto, MQTT Explorer usw sind installiert und läuft. Ich empfange auch Daten von verschiedenen Tasmota Devices und kann diese auch verarbeiten. die Entitäten die dadurch angelegt werden sind brauchbar.

Jetzt habe ich versucht meine Victron Anlage zu integrieren.
Am GX ist alles eingestellt. MQTT Daten können auch mit Node Red abgeholt werden und verarbeitet werden.
Wenn ich also auf meiner HA Installation in der localen Node Red installation ein "MQTT in " Node Anlege, im Flow verarbeite und hinten mit einem “MQTT Out” Node an meinen lokalen HA Mosquitto sende, wird eine Entität mit einem entsprechenden Wert erzeugt, welchen ich auch schön anzeigen lassen kann.
Ich hab noch ein Node-Red auf meiner QNAP laufen und mir dort ein Dashboard angelegt und kann dort auch genauso alle relevanten Infos, aus dem gleichen GX Device, Abgreifen und verarbeiten. Also GX ist eingerichtet und läuft.

Jetzt will ich aber ganz auf HAS umsteigen und deswegen möchte ich diesen etwas umständlichen Weg über Node Red gehen zu müssen, gern beenden.
Deswegen habe ich mir alles eingerichtet was unter

zu finden ist.
Bis zum Punkt wo ich mir alles mit dm MQTT Explorer, welcher auch auf dem gleichen HA läuft, klappt alles.
Im MQTT Explorer kommen alle Daten an (hunderte).
Der eingerichtetet Keepalive klappt auch.
Aber es werden keinerlei Entitäten angelegt.

Dann bin ich her gegangen und hab die mqtt.yaml entsprechend angepasst.
Integration in die configuration.yaml war wegen Tippfehlern in allen Dateien etwas holprig, aber a aber zum Glück gibt es ja logs.

Die in der mqtt Datei angelegten Sensoren werden zum Teil angelegt, bleiben aber leer. Ich bekomme also keine Daten dort hinein.
Was mache ich hier falsch?

Mir ist klar, dass es ein Anwenderproblem ist, ich komme aber einfach nicht drauf.

Ich bitte um Hilfe.

vielen Dank im Vorraus
Lexx

Du musst das nicht so kompliziert machen. Es gibt eine Integration für Victron in HACS.

Hi Radiocarbonat,
Danke für die fixe Antwort.

:face_with_open_eyes_and_hand_over_mouth: Ich Vergaß zu erwähnen das ich das gestern schon beim rumgoogeln gefunden habe und heruntergeladen habe.

Ich hab das mit deinem Tip nochmal gemacht, da deine Version neuer ist.
Nun finde ich das auch in dem “HACS Store” unter “Heruntergeladen”.
Aber nirgends unter Geräte oder Add-On’s.

Jetzt die doofe Frage:…äähh was mache ich damit?
Wie kann ich das konfigurieren oder den Add-Ons hinzufügen?

Grüße Der Lexx

Oh man vergiss was ich geschrieben habe.

Hab jetzt unter Geräte Victron hinzugefügt und da scheint was zu gehen.

Das sieht gelöst aus.

Vielen Dank für die Hilfe.
Ich werde mein Auge auf das Forum halten, vielleicht kann ich ja auch mal jemanden Glücklich machen.

Eine Frage hab ich noch:
Muss ich das ganze Zeug an dem ich nun schon seit einer Woche dransitze, also anpassen configuratio.yaml, erstellen der mqtt.yaml usw usw wieder rückgängig machen?

viele Grüße
Lexx

Du musst das nicht wieder raus werfen. Es stört an sich nicht. Ich persönlich würde es entfernen, da ich es etwas aufgeräumt haben möchte. Zumindest den Verweis in der configuration.yaml auf die mqtt.yaml auskommentieren, wenn dort nur Virctron-Sachen drin sind. Und die mqtt.yaml in victron.yaml umbenennen. Dann hast die noch und kannst gegebenenfalls dort nachschauen.

Jup, so mach ich das.

Muchas gracias.
Ich gebe Dir hiermit offiziell ein virtuelles Bier aus

:beer:

Grüße der Lexx

Hallo Zusammen,

ich bin auch neu, habe mein Victron über HA und mit HACS aber am laufen bekommen.
was ich absolut nicht hin bekomme ist ein Relais von dem CerboGX im HA zu Schalten.
Weiss jemand wie das geht?

LG Frank

Gibt es Integration nicht mehr?

Ich wollte sie gerade installieren, habe sie in HA aber nicht gefunden.

Das ist eine HACS-Integration.